Seattle to see first 5 p.m. sunset of the year on SaturdaySeattle is hitting a milestone this week as the Emerald City sees its first 5 p.m. sunset of the year. Sunset on Saturday, Jan. 25, is at 5 p.m. It's Seattle's first 5 p.m. sunset since before ...
Seattle's first post-6 p.m. sunset comes on March 5. Daylight saving time starts March 9, which then vaults sunset all the way to 7:07 p.m. Hang in there folks, spring is on the way!
